What is the case in which 86-year-old ex-Maha HM Patil was acquitted?
The 86-year-old former Maharashtra Home Minister and former NCP MP Padamsinh Patil was accused of orchestrating the contract killing of his cousin, Congress leader Pawanraje Nimbalkar, in 2006 over political rivalry. Patil, Deputy CM Sunetra Pawar's stepbrother, was accused of paying ₹30-35 lakh. The special CBI court reportedly heard from 128 witnesses before acquitting Patil and seven others.
